In a remarkable display of market influence, a USDC whale deposit of 8.09 million into HyperLiquid has stirred significant interest within the cryptocurrency community. This strategic transaction showcases how major investors can dictate market movements and provides insights into potential trading opportunities. Additionally, the whale’s recent purchase of 59,458 SOL tokens priced at $134 illustrates the calculated approach that large-scale investors often take when executing crypto trading strategies. Such whale activity is not only indicative of confidence in specific assets but also underscores the interconnected dynamics of the market, including how the HYPE token value may respond to these large deposits.
